Have any off you seen something or read something and realised that its been directly influenced by 'the warriors'? if so, what are they?

These are somethings ive seen -

- In the UK in Brighton theres a shop called 'urban warriors', on the sign next to the shop name theres the outline of the warriors. (the scene were there walking through the fun fair.

- The UFC (ultimate fighting championship) had an event named 'The Warriors Return' which had the name written in the warriors style, It was basically promoting a fighter called phil baroni who is known as 'the new york badass'.

- Theres a punk band from the 80s (?) called 'The Riffs'

- And offcourse theres the Eminem music video!

Also...
Back in the early 80's in the town I lived in at the time a local 'gang' (in reality just big kids thinking they were hard) adopted The Warriors name and used to spray paint W in a circle all over the place... they called themselves the L.A. Warriors with L.A. standing for Lower Audley which was the area of town they were from...
After a couple of years they grew up or something cos they just faded away from view....
